Output 6f23cbf185dee6053fd6277f09488d145edbac9143ba10336dc888b155db141d:45

value
66646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6e6adf129920947d549fe13f7542291d84f5a4 OP_EQUAL
address
3D2wzGfAprUYNFJEsUiwu4ZhACbEnK72LQ
transaction
6f23cbf185dee6053fd6277f09488d145edbac9143ba10336dc888b155db141d
confirmations
223368
spent
true